skellyo 05.12.2008 02:15 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by Arct1k (Post 171940)
What happen if you lead the red wire in - Ie power ESC from rc pack...

I wouldn't try that if it were me. With doing so, he'd be backfeeding voltage across the BEC circuit that has already failed and he measured to be 1.47V at the output. There's some sort of low impedance shunt in that circuit and applying an external Rx pack will apply 5V directly across that low impedance. I'd bet that there will be some smoke as a result.
